All Categories
Featured
Table of Contents
The Leetcode platform is made use of for the online coding round. We enable you to pick a shows language you are most comfortable with throughout the coding challenge. We additionally utilize Google Jamboard for the design round. All the rounds are carried out online. Our interview process at Opn is uncomplicated, and we guarantee you are well-prepared for the technological rounds.
The technological interview includes 2 rounds: (a) the coding round and (b) the design round, each lasting one hour. You will have 50 mins to react to concerns and 10 minutes for Q&A. Depending upon the accessibility of both the candidate and the job interviewer, these rounds might occur on different days.
Maybe, it has actually been a lengthy time considering that you last touched them, so take enough time to go back to practice. Understand the concepts, study the syntax extremely meticulously, and obtain familiar with different ways of responding to the questions. During the interview, before trying to write your service, you might intend to initial make clear the inquiry with the job interviewer, analyze the problem, and detail the logic and why you will determine on this technique to fixing the issue.
It is important to direct out that the job interviewers want you to do well and are there to sustain you. Rationale for you is to reveal the interviewer how you think, connect, and whether you can solve problems. By doing so, you have opened up the floor to involve more with the interviewer and welcome any kind of pointers connected with dealing with the coding issues.
Still, it prevails among our job interviewers to ask inquiries around the topic of settlement entrances as this will be most appropriate to your everyday job. In the layout round, prospects are urged to give their optimal software style style to implement a hypothetical service under specific restraints. Inquiries can consist of: Design a settlement system for a shopping system.
When being interviewed and throughout coding rounds, it's valuable to repeat the questions to the interviewer to guarantee that both of you are on the same page. If you don't comprehend, feel totally free to ask the interviewer to repeat or rephrase the question.
Riley below! I've been a complete workdesk technical recruiter for almost ten years. A lot of my time has actually been invested as a firm recruiter with Code Ability, yet I additionally have a year of inner recruiting experience on Twitter's Profits System team. I've developed this guide by making use of my exposure to both big technology and start-up hiring.
I wish to flag that the guidance provided is based on my personal opinions and experience, and must not be thought about a recommendation of the working with processes used in large tech, or by companies mimicing big tech hiring. Instead, it is meant to supply assistance on how to navigate the "industry criterion" meeting procedure and boost your chances of success.
Yet in all severity, you can tell a whole lot about your placement to a firm and their values based upon this web page. Furthermore, websites like Glassdoor and Blind can offer beneficial understandings right into the firm's interview process, worker experiences, and incomes. It's also an excellent concept to research your interviewer and their function to get a better understanding of their viewpoint and what they may be trying to find in a candidate.
How has the interview process been so much? Commonly our instincts are powerful devices that are ignored; it's important to resolve any kind of appointments regarding the role or company before proceeding with the procedure. Self-reflect throughout the whole procedure and do it often! Do you have a coach? There are several reasons it is essential to have an excellent coach, however in this situation, it's optimal for method.
Deal with every technique as a meeting; it may also aid with those game day nerves! In the 'Expertise is Power' area, I mentioned the relevance of identifying firm values. As soon as you've determined them, develop STAR technique instances for every of those values. I especially enjoy the STAR method since it enables for exact and example-heavy responses.
In addition, the Celebrity approach will certainly aid you produce answers to possible behavior interview questions. Behavioral interview questions are usually taken straight from these task description bullet factors.
By showing excellent collaboration abilities, explaining their assumed processes, and most importantly, their errors. During the technical meeting, keep these concerns in mind: Have you collected your demands? Are you inspecting in with your job interviewer?
Ask for a minute. It's alright to take a break. Being straightforward and vulnerable (when safe) can aid you stand out from various other prospects.
Remember, you're freaking incredible, and your distinct top qualities and experiences can help you land your dream work so long as it's the right suitable for you. Are you still not really feeling good about this? All excellent, and I completely recognize. Below's a checklist of companies that do not white boards or comply with "conventional tech" interview processes, phew.
Do check out all these questions with solutions from listed below: Software Application Design Interview Questions is the procedure of creating, creating, testing, and keeping software application. It is a systematic and regimented technique to software development that intends to develop high-quality, reliable, and maintainable software program. Software engineers produce software program services for end individuals by using design concepts and their understanding of programs languages.
It is a qualities of software program that refers to its ability to perform what it was created to do properly and consistently with time. It refers to the extent to which the software can be used effortlessly. The amount of effort or time called for to learn how to make use of the software application.
It refers to just how straightforward it is to improve and customize the software application. It refers to how quickly a software application system can be customized to add attribute, enhance speed, or repair work faults. It refers to just how well the software application can work with various platforms or circumstances without making significant alterations.
For more information please refer to the adhering to post Characteristics of Software application. The software application is utilized extensively in numerous domain names consisting of medical facilities, financial institutions, institutions, protection, finance, stock markets, and so forth. It can be categorized into different types: For even more information please describe the adhering to post Categories of Software program.
It is defined by a structured, sequential approach to project administration and software application advancement. It is great to utilize this version when the modern technology is well comprehended.
Beta screening commonly utilizes black-box screening. Alpha screening is executed by testers that are typically internal employees of the company. Beta screening is carried out by customers who are not part of the organization. Alpha testing is done at the designer's site. Beta screening is executed at the end-user, the of the item.
Integrity, protection, and toughness are inspected throughout beta screening. Alpha screening makes sure the high quality of the item prior to forwarding it to beta screening. Beta screening likewise focuses on the quality of the item yet accumulates the individual's time-long input on the product and guarantees that the product awaits real-time customers.
Table of Contents
Latest Posts
The Most Common Software Engineer Interview Questions – 2025 Edition
A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ep
Fundamentals To Become A Machine Learning Engineer Things To Know Before You Buy
More
Latest Posts
The Most Common Software Engineer Interview Questions – 2025 Edition
A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ep
Fundamentals To Become A Machine Learning Engineer Things To Know Before You Buy